What companies run services between Rome, Italy and Marina di Stabia, Italy?

You can take a train from Roma Termini to Pioppaino via Napoli and Napoli P. Garibaldi in around 2h.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Roma, Autostazione Tiburtina to Napoli P.zza Garibaldi hourly. Tickets cost €18–35 and the journey takes 2h 35m.
